Output 691598f78cdb9f2066af8afcf757a71ffff2e0b9acd560442e5748ecbe865199:0

value
537627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d4ee3a1750dae939d4c599c97d96a55a7dcbafa OP_EQUALVERIFY OP_CHECKSIG
address
13fy6t1sQdo2sYAr9h5pXXYwCPy9QV1R9W
transaction
691598f78cdb9f2066af8afcf757a71ffff2e0b9acd560442e5748ecbe865199
confirmations
332296
spent
true